SSDについて理解する:SuiのTidehunterがデータベースのパフォーマンスを革新する方法

現代のデジタル時代において、SSDの仕組みとそのパフォーマンス最適化を理解することは、ブロックチェーンインフラストラクチャにとって不可欠です。Suiは、Tidehunterという革新的なデータベースを発表しました。これは、最新のSSDストレージ操作の管理方法を根本的に再定義するものです。このソリューションは、処理速度を最大化しつつ書き込み経路の競合を最小限に抑えるという重要な課題を解決するために生まれました。

なぜSSDの最適化はブロックチェーンにとって重要なのか?

SSD(ソリッドステートドライブ)は、可動部分のない記憶装置であり、従来のハードディスクよりもはるかに高速な性能を提供します。しかし、SSDの特性は、特に何百万もの操作を同時に処理する場合に、独自の課題をもたらします。Tidehunterは、これらのボトルネックを解消するために設計されており、すべての書き込み操作を専用の仕組みを通じて実行できるようにしています。

Tidehunter:書き込みアーキテクチャの全面的な再設計

従来のアプローチとは異なり、Tidehunterは高速度の先行書き込みログ(WAL)を実装し、ロックなしで動作します。このアーキテクチャは、Foresight Newsの報告によると、秒間数百万の操作を処理可能です。革新のポイントは、各書き込み操作ごとに従来のシステムコールを呼び出す代わりに、書き込み可能なメモリマッピングされたファイルを使用している点にあります。この変革により、待ち時間が大幅に削減され、SSDの最大性能を引き出すことが可能となっています。

主要コンポーネント:ロックなしWALとメモリマッピング

Tidehunterの核となるのは、二つの重要なコンポーネントです。第一に、ロックなしのWALは、複数のスレッドが干渉せずに同時に書き込みを行うことを可能にします。第二に、メモリマッピングの利用は、システムコールのオーバーヘッドを抑え、効率的なデータフローを実現します。この組み合わせにより、高い並行性を持つブロックチェーンアプリケーションにおいても、SSDの潜在能力を最大限に引き出すことができます。

非同期同期化:インテリジェントな永続化とレイテンシ管理

Tidehunterは、専用のバックグラウンドスレッドを用いてデータの永続化を非同期に管理します。これらのスレッドは、ファイルの動的成長を自動的に処理し、定期的な同期を行うことで、読み書きの主要な操作に悪影響を及ぼさずに済みます。さらに、統一された専用の検索インデックスを実装し、重要な経路の読み取り遅延を大幅に削減しています。これにより、極端な負荷下でもSSDのパフォーマンスを最適に維持します。

Tidehunterの包括的なアーキテクチャは、SuiがSSDストレージを最適化する方法において大きな進歩をもたらし、従来のボトルネックをシステムの強みへと変貌させています。

SUI7.13%
原文表示
このページには第三者のコンテンツが含まれている場合があり、情報提供のみを目的としております(表明・保証をするものではありません)。Gateによる見解の支持や、金融・専門的な助言とみなされるべきものではありません。詳細については免責事項をご覧ください。
  • 報酬
  • コメント
  • リポスト
  • 共有
コメント
0/400
コメントなし
  • 人気の Gate Fun

    もっと見る
  • 時価総額:$2.48K保有者数:2
    0.13%
  • 時価総額:$2.43K保有者数:1
    0.00%
  • 時価総額:$2.42K保有者数:1
    0.00%
  • 時価総額:$2.42K保有者数:1
    0.00%
  • 時価総額:$2.44K保有者数:1
    0.00%
  • ピン